2022-04-20phy: freescale: imx8m-pcie: Handle IMX8_PCIE_REFCLK_PAD_UNUSEDMarek Vasut
The 'fsl,refclk-pad-mode' DT property used to select clock source for PCIe PHY can have either of three values, IMX8_PCIE_REFCLK_PAD_INPUT, IMX8_PCIE_REFCLK_PAD_OUTPUT, IMX8_PCIE_REFCLK_PAD_UNUSED. The first two options are handled correctly by the driver, the last one is not, this patch implements support for the last option. The IMX8_PCIE_REFCLK_PAD_INPUT means PCIE_RESREF is PHY clock input, the IMX8_PCIE_REFCLK_PAD_OUTPUT means PHY clock are sourced from SoC internal PLL and output to PCIE_RESREF external IO pin. The last IMX8_PCIE_REFCLK_PAD_UNUSED is a combination of previous two, PHY clock are sourced from SoC internal PLL and not output anywhere. 2022-04-20phy: rockchip-inno-usb2: Fix muxed interrupt supportSamuel Holland
This commit fixes two issues with the muxed interrupt handler. First, the OTG port has the "bvalid" interrupt enabled, not "linestate". Since only the linestate interrupt was handled, and not the bvalid interrupt, plugging in a cable to the OTG port caused an interrupt storm. Second, the return values from the individual port IRQ handlers need to be OR-ed together. Otherwise, the lack of an interrupt from the last port would cause the handler to erroneously return IRQ_NONE. 2022-04-19objtool: Fix sibling call detection in alternativesJosh Poimboeuf
In add_jump_destinations(), sibling call detection requires 'insn->func' to be valid. But alternative instructions get their 'func' set in handle_group_alt(), which runs *after* add_jump_destinations(). So sibling calls in alternatives code don't get properly detected. Fix that by changing the initialization order: call add_special_section_alts() *before* add_jump_destinations(). This also means the special case for a missing 'jump_dest' in add_jump_destinations() can be removed, as it has already been dealt with. 2022-04-19perf/core: Fix perf_mmap fail when CONFIG_PERF_USE_VMALLOC enabledZhipeng Xie
This problem can be reproduced with CONFIG_PERF_USE_VMALLOC enabled on both x86_64 and aarch64 arch when using sysdig -B(using ebpf)[1]. sysdig -B works fine after rebuilding the kernel with CONFIG_PERF_USE_VMALLOC disabled. I tracked it down to the if condition event->rb->nr_pages != nr_pages in perf_mmap is true when CONFIG_PERF_USE_VMALLOC is enabled where event->rb->nr_pages = 1 and nr_pages = 2048 resulting perf_mmap to return -EINVAL. This is because when CONFIG_PERF_USE_VMALLOC is enabled, rb->nr_pages is always equal to 1. Arch with CONFIG_PERF_USE_VMALLOC enabled by default: arc/arm/csky/mips/sh/sparc/xtensa Arch with CONFIG_PERF_USE_VMALLOC disabled by default: x86_64/aarch64/... 2022-04-19sched/pelt: Fix attach_entity_load_avg() corner casekuyo chang
The warning in cfs_rq_is_decayed() triggered: SCHED_WARN_ON(cfs_rq->avg.load_avg || cfs_rq->avg.util_avg || cfs_rq->avg.runnable_avg) There exists a corner case in attach_entity_load_avg() which will cause load_sum to be zero while load_avg will not be. Consider se_weight is 88761 as per the sched_prio_to_weight[] table. Further assume the get_pelt_divider() is 47742, this gives: se->avg.load_avg is 1. However, calculating load_sum: se->avg.load_sum = div_u64(se->avg.load_avg * se->avg.load_sum, se_weight(se)); se->avg.load_sum = 1*47742/88761 = 0. Then enqueue_load_avg() adds this to the cfs_rq totals: cfs_rq->avg.load_avg += se->avg.load_avg; cfs_rq->avg.load_sum += se_weight(se) * se->avg.load_sum; Resulting in load_avg being 1 with load_sum is 0, which will trigger the WARN. 2022-04-19vmalloc: replace VM_NO_HUGE_VMAP with VM_ALLOW_HUGE_VMAPSong Liu
Huge page backed vmalloc memory could benefit performance in many cases. However, some users of vmalloc may not be ready to handle huge pages for various reasons: hardware constraints, potential pages split, etc. VM_NO_HUGE_VMAP was introduced to allow vmalloc users to opt-out huge pages. However, it is not easy to track down all the users that require the opt-out, as the allocation are passed different stacks and may cause issues in different layers. To address this issue, replace VM_NO_HUGE_VMAP with an opt-in flag, VM_ALLOW_HUGE_VMAP, so that users that benefit from huge pages could ask specificially. Also, remove vmalloc_no_huge() and add opt-in helper vmalloc_huge().
